Two Tajik road workers kidnapped near Afghan border

Chinese(?) road crewTwo road workers have been kidnapped by gunmen in Khatlon province of Tajikistan which is on the border with Afghanistan’s Badakhshan province.

Government sources in Tajikistan have told Reuters that the gunmen had crossed from Afghanistan who also wounded another road worker in the attack on Friday.

An unnamed source in the regional government has described the attackers as smugglers saying that their victims had been working on a road improvement project in the Shuro-obod district near the border.

A central government source has said Tajik President Imomali Rakhmon had ordered the government to take all necessary measures to ensure the release of the kidnapped men.

This comes about three weeks after a Tajik border guard and an armed man was killed in a clash near the border.

The country’s Main Border Guard Directorate at the State Committee for National Security (SCNS) said that the gunmen had crossed over from Afghanistan.
